1. 1998 Château Pétrus Specifications and Professional Rating Table

The year 1998 is widely regarded as a "vintage of the century" for the Pomerol region of Bordeaux, with its quality far surpassing that of prestigious Left Bank estates from the same year.

Professional Evaluation Metric Detailed Parameters & Description Collector's Reference Notes
Robert Parker Rating 98+ / 100 Points Extremely robust structure with strong aging potential.
Main Grape Varietal 100% Merlot Showcases the ultimate silkiness and richness of Merlot grapes.
Optimal Drinking Window 2010 - 2050 Currently at its peak drinking window, with extremely high market demand.
Flavor Profile Blackberry, Truffle, Licorice, Asian Spices Complex aromatic layers, with a finish lasting over a minute.
Alcohol Content 13.5% Excellent body balance, with no alcoholic burn.

2. 4 Key Factors Affecting Wine Resale Price

When conducting Château Pétrus acquisition transactions, we will assess the following details, which are crucial in determining the value of your collection:

  • Fill Level: For 1998 wines, the fill level should ideally be at the neck or higher. A low fill level typically indicates a damaged cork or overly dry storage conditions.

  • Label Condition: Look for signs of dampness, mold, tears, or wine seepage. The integrity of the original wooden case (OWC) will also add extra value.

  • Storage Conditions: A constant temperature (12°C-15°C) and humidity (65%-75%) environment are essential for maintaining the value of high-value wines for resale.

  • Provenance: Whether accompanied by original purchase invoices, bonded warehouse receipts, or auction records.


3. How to Identify Authenticity: Helping You Spot the Details

As one of the world's most expensive wines, Pétrus is often counterfeited. In our wine acquisition process, we meticulously verify the following characteristics:

  1. Bottle Embossing: Clear, three-dimensional "PETRUS" embossing below the bottleneck, smooth to the touch and well-crafted.

  2. Label Printing: The 1998 label uses high-quality paper, with the red "PETRUS" lettering having a subtle tactile texture, and the graphic lines are fine and not spray-painted.

  3. Anti-counterfeiting Technology: Although professional anti-counterfeiting labels are more common in newer vintages, the cork length, side branding, and font of the vintage year on the label for 1998 have specific specifications.

Yes. The ideal storage conditions for red wine are 12–15°C, 65–75% humidity, away from light, and without vibration. Long-term storage at high temperatures will cause the wine quality to deteriorate, commonly known as "cooked," which will significantly lower the price; having a constant-temperature wine cellar record, on the other hand, adds value.
